oscilloclast (plural oscilloclasts)

  1. (pseudoscience, historical) A device that was supposed to diagnose cancer from tissue samples.
    • 1924, The Lancet, page 178:
      That is to say, that the ailing human body would receive more vibration and a greater quantity of electricity from the work of a competent masseur using one hand than it would from a whole battery of oscilloclasts.
